🚨Thriving Thursday: From Saving Lives to Serving Highways: Captain RC Christian 🚓

From the hallways of VBHS to the highways of Tennessee, Captain RC Christian’s career has been defined by service, dedication, and a commitment to keeping others safe. A proud member of the Van Buren County High School Class of 1985, Captain Christian has served an incredible 36 ½ years with the Tennessee Highway Patrol.

But his work didn’t stop there—he also served as an EMT with both Warren and White County EMS before becoming a member of the THP. His EMT certification required 25 hours of continuing education every two years, a commitment he embraced to ensure he was always ready to respond when his community needed him most.

Captain RC Christian’s journey is a reminder that true success is measured not just by the years you work, but by the lives you impact along the way.

Thriving Thursday: From VBHS to Alaska’s Icy Waters — Delaney Sullivan is Proving “Adventure Is Out There!”

Meet Delaney Sullivan, a proud 2016 graduate of Van Buren County High School who’s proving that “Adventure is out there!” — just like she painted on her senior parking spot.

After earning her Associate’s Degree in Biology from Motlow State, Delaney transferred to Tennessee Tech, where she majored in Biology with an emphasis in Marine Biology. Her studies took her all the way to Ocean Springs, Mississippi, to complete her marine coursework, and she graduated with her Bachelor’s Degree in 2022.

Her journey didn’t stop there! In 2023, Delaney worked as a seasonal Observer for the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) in Dutch Harbor, Alaska. She returned to Alaska in the winter of 2025 for another seasonal role with Prince William Sound Aquaculture Corporation at the Main Bay Hatchery near Whittier.

And now? As of July 2025, Delaney has accepted a full-time position as a Fish Culturalist with Southern Southeast Regional Aquaculture Association at Neet’s Bay Hatchery near Ketchikan, Alaska.

From the halls of VBHS to the icy waters of Alaska, Delaney is living proof that hard work and a spirit of adventure can take you anywhere. 💙🐟

📸 Wayback Wednesday | Washington, D.C. 2017 🇺🇸🚌

Today, we’re taking it back to Summer 2017 when our students embarked on an unforgettable trip to our nation’s capital! From standing in awe at the Lincoln Memorial to exploring the rich history in the Smithsonian Museums, this trip was full of learning, laughter, and lifelong memories.

Students visited iconic landmarks like the U.S. Capitol, the White House, Arlington National Cemetery, and more. It was a powerful educational experience that brought history to life and helped our students see their classroom lessons in action.
